HP Photosmart 7510 printer does not take paper from main tray for printing, firstly I heard cruncnhing of nylon gears, and the message always comes up - load paper in main tray

I understand you are facing an issue with the printer's paper feed mechanism, possibly caused by a jam or a problem with the gears. Here are some steps you can take to try and resolve the issue:
- Check for Jammed Paper: Turn off the printer and unplug it from the power source. Open the main tray and any other access doors or panels to check for any jammed paper. Carefully remove any paper you find, making sure not to tear it in the process.
- Inspect Paper Path: Use a flashlight to carefully inspect the paper path inside the printer for any obstructions or debris that may be causing the paper to jam or the gears to crunch.
- Clean Rollers: Paper feed rollers can accumulate dust and debris over time, leading to feeding issues. Clean the rollers using a lint-free cloth lightly moistened with water or isopropyl alcohol. Gently rub the rollers to remove any buildup.
- Reset Printer: Sometimes, a simple reset can help resolve minor issues. Turn off the printer, unplug it from the power source, and wait for a few minutes. Then, plug it back in and turn it on.
- Update Printer Firmware: Check if there are any firmware updates available for your HP Photosmart 7510 printer. Sometimes, updating the firmware can resolve compatibility issues or bugs that may be causing the problem. Update the firmware on an HP printer
- Check Paper Type and Size Settings: Ensure that the paper size and type settings on the printer match the paper you are using in the main tray. Mismatched settings can sometimes cause feeding issues.
